Upper Construction and Fit
The upper of the nike zoom fly 6 is engineered to provide a secure yet breathable fit. Nike uses lightweight mesh materials that allow airflow while maintaining structural integrity. This helps keep the foot cool during longer runs and intense training sessions. The fit is designed to feel snug around the midfoot while allowing natural toe splay in the forefoot. This balance improves stability without causing pressure points. The collar and tongue padding are refined to reduce irritation, making the shoe comfortable for extended wear.
Cushioning and Midsole Technology
One of the defining features of the nike zoom fly 6 is its midsole cushioning system. Nike integrates responsive foam technology to deliver energy return with every stride. The cushioning is tuned to feel firm enough for speed work yet soft enough to absorb impact over long distances. This balance allows runners to maintain pace without excessive fatigue. The midsole design also promotes smoother heel-to-toe transitions, helping runners maintain an efficient running rhythm.
Carbon-Inspired Plate Performance
The nike zoom fly 6 continues to utilize a performance plate concept inspired by Nike’s elite racing models. While not as aggressive as those found in top-tier marathon shoes, this plate adds stiffness that improves propulsion. The result is a noticeable forward momentum that helps runners feel faster with less effort. This feature is especially beneficial during tempo runs and race simulations, where efficiency plays a key role in performance.
Outsole Durability and Traction
Durability is a key consideration for runners who log high mileage, and the nike zoom fly 6 addresses this with a robust outsole design. Nike uses high-abrasion rubber in key impact zones to extend the shoe’s lifespan. The traction pattern is optimized for road running, offering reliable grip on both dry and slightly wet surfaces. This makes the Zoom Fly 6 a dependable choice for varied training conditions without compromising speed.
